I'm hoping someone may be able to help me regarding my numbers. Here are my circumstances:

I have my own 3 children - 6yrs (out of the EYFS), 3yrs and 2yrs
I currently care for a 1 yr old on Mondays and Wednesdays and another 1yr old on Thursdays and Fridays - So i have 3 under 5yrs 4 days per week (At the moment I do not have any children, except one of my own on the Tuesday).

Now, here's my question.... can I care for either of the 2 children I CURRENTLY care for on the same day as the other child, for contunuity of care? ie. Child A comes on Mon and Wed and child B on Thurs and Fri ... can I care for child B on a Monday as well as child A? - I also have my own 3yr old and 1yr old all week (taking my under 5's to 4)

(I'm aware Ofsted no longer make 'exceptions').

You can increase your under 5s to 4 for continuity of care in what Ofsted refer to as 'exceptional' circumstances - such as if mum couldn't get care elsewhere or the child would be distressed going to another minder when they are settled with you.

you need to follow the advice in this document to check you are doing all the right things -
